2. Things to Consider Before Choosing a Career

Choosing a career after 12th is not an easy decision. Taking a wrong decision not only leads to loss of time and money, but you will also regret it in the future, wishing you had chosen some other stream. Therefore, before choosing a career, you must think about some important things:

Career After 12th: Complete Guide to Choose the Right Career

1. Understand your interest and passion: First of all, understand which field you are interested in. Do not choose any course just by looking at friends or under pressure from parents. If you like your field, then you will perform well in it naturally and physically.

2. Analyze your strengths and weaknesses: Every person has different strengths and weaknesses. Are you strong in math? Or do you like biology? Or do you have good communication skills? It is important to understand this; only then can you decide the best career option for yourself.

3. Look at future scope and job opportunities: In today’s time, it is very important to look at the future scope. Before choosing any course, understand its demand, salary package, and growth opportunities properly. For example, the future of fields like AI, data science, and cybersecurity is very bright.

4. Understand the duration of the course and investment: Some courses are of 3-4 years duration; some are short-term diplomas as well. Also consider the course fees and other expenses. Will you get a good job according to the amount of investment you make? This is important to think about.

5. Get career counseling from an expert: If you are very confused, talk to a professional career counselor. Nowadays, both online and offline counselors are available who guide you towards the right career based on your skills and interests.

A. Career Options After 12th Science

Science stream students have the most career choices available, whether you are a math or biology student.

1. With Math (PCM)

  • Engineering (B.TECH/BBE), Every ear lakhs of students in India choose engineering. Mechanical, computer science civil, and electrical are popular branches.
  • Architecture (BB.ARCH), If you are interested in design and construction, then architecture is a creative and high-salary option.
  • Defense(NDA), You an join the Army, Navy, or Air Force through the National Defence Academy.
  • Data Science/AI/IT Courses – In today’s digital era, the demand for Data science AI, and the IT sector is growing fast.

2. With Biology (PCB)

  • MBBS (Doctor), MBBS s the most popular option in the medical field. If you want to become a doctor, then this is the best.
  • BDS (Dentist), The dental field is also in a lot of demand.
  • BAMS, BHMS (Ayurveda & Homeopathy Doctor), There s good growth in the field of alternative medicine as well.
  • Pharmacy (B.Pharm) – Pharmacy is also a good option for job opportunities in the medicine and healthcare sector.
  • Nursing, physiotherapy, and Biotechnology, there are other strong career options in Health care as well.

3. With Both Math& Biology (PCMB)

  • If you have taken both Math and Bio, then options for both fields are open, whether you want to do engineering or medical.

B. Career Options After 12th Commerce

The commerce stream is best for students of business, finance, and management. Nowadays career options in commerce have high salaries and global scope.

  • B.Com (Bachelor of Commerce), For he basic foundation of business and accounting.
  • CA (Chartered Accountancy), For op-level professions in accounting, audit, and taxation.
  • CS (Company Secretary), For experts in corporate law and legal compliance.
  • CMA (Cost and Management Accountancy), For career in finance and management accounting.
  • BBA (Bachelor of Business Administration), For the foundation of business management and MBA.
  • Banking & Finance Sector Jobs – There are many options in the banking, insurance, and financial services sector.
  • Digital Marketing, e-commerce, and business analytics are high demand skills in the modern business world.

5. Government Job Options After 12th

Even today, a government job is a dream career for many students and their parents. A government job not only provides job security but also a good salary, facilities, and retirement benefits. If you want to prepare for a government job after 12th, then there are many such options in which you can make your career secure by giving competitive exams.

Popular Government Job Options After 12th

1. Defense Services (Army, Navy, Air Force): If you want to serve the country and want an adventurous life, then the defense sector is the best option.

  • NDA (National Defence Academy) Exam
  • It is the best way to join the Army, Navy, or Air Force after 12th.
  • Maths stream students can appear for the NDA exam.
  • Physical fitness and a written test are required.
  • Future Scope: Permanent commission, good salary, pension, adventurous life.

2. SSC CHSL (Staff Selection Commission – Combined Higher Secondary Level): SSC CHSL is a popular exam through which, after 12th, you can become a clerk, assistant, or data entry operator in central government departments.

  • Posts: LDC, Data Entry Operator, Postal Assistant
  • Perks: Job security, decent salary, promotions

3. Railway Jobs: Indian Railways releases thousands of vacancies every year, in which many positions are available for 12th-pass students as well.

  • Ticket Collector (TC)
  • Assistant Loco Pilot (ALP)
  • Clerk & Typist
  • Group D Jobs
  • Benefits: stability, perks, and travel facilities of a government job

4. Police & Paramilitary Forces: If you want a uniform job and respect, then you can apply to the police or paramilitary forces.

  • Constable (State Police)
  • CRPF, BSF, CISF constable, or other posts
  • A physical test and written exam are required.

5. State Government Jobs: Every state releases many such jobs at its level, for which 12th-pass students can apply. Examples:

  • Patwari
  • Village Secretary
  • Clerk & Office Assistant
  • Junior Assistant in State Departments
  • Perks: Local posting, decent salary, government facilities

6. Indian Postal Service Jobs: 12th-pass students can also get government jobs through the post office.

  • Postal Assistant
  • Sorting Assistant
  • Postman
  • Process: Selection through written exam and interview

6. Vocational & Skill-Based Courses After 12th

If you want to enter the job market directly after 12th or want to do a course that is short-term and provides practical skills, then vocational and skill-based courses are the best option. In today’s time, not only with a degree, but also with specific skills, can you get a good job and earn income.

For many students, these courses have become not just a career shortcut but a smart route because through these courses you become industry-ready in less time.

Popular Vocational & Skill-Based Courses After 12th

1. Diploma in Engineering (Polytechnic): If you are interested in a technical field but do not want to do a 4-year degree, then a polytechnic diploma is the best option.

  • Popular Branches: Mechanical, Civil, Electrical, Computer Science
  • Duration: 2-3 years
  • Scope: Private and government technical jobs, options for further studies

2. Hotel Management Diploma: If you want to make a career in the hospitality industry, then a diploma or short-term course in hotel management is quite beneficial.

  • Courses: Food Production, Front Office, Housekeeping
  • Career Options: Hotels, Resorts, Cruise Lines, Event Companies

3. ITI Courses (Industrial Training Institute): ITI courses are best suited for technical and skill-based jobs. After 12th, by learning short-term technical skills, you can be directly ready for a job.

  • Popular Trades: Electrician, Fitter, Welder, Plumber, Computer Operator
  • Duration: 6 months to 2 years
  • Scope: Private companies, PSU jobs, self-employment

4. Paramedical Courses: If you are interested in the healthcare sector and want a quick job, then paramedical courses are perfect.

  • Diploma in Medical Lab Technician (DMLT)
  • Radiology Technician
  • X-Ray Technician
  • Nursing Assistant
  • Future Scope: Hospitals, clinics, diagnostic labs, private practice

5. Foreign Language Courses: Nowadays the demand for foreign languages ​​has increased a lot, especially in tourism, MNCs, and translation fields.

  • Popular Languages: German, French, Spanish, Japanese, Korean
  • Scope: Interpreter, Translator, Tour Guide, Language Trainer, BPO jobs

7. Study Abroad Options After 12th

Today, many students want to study in foreign universities after 12th because they get world-class education, international exposure, and better career opportunities. Studying abroad not only gives a degree but also confidence, global culture understanding, and international work experience.

Popular Countries to Study Abroad After 12th

1. Canada: Canada is the most popular destination for Indian students because education there is affordable, there is scope for PR (Permanent Residency), and the facility of part-time jobs is also available.

  • Business Management
  • Computer Science & IT
  • Engineering
  • Hospitality & Tourism
  • Health Science

2. USA (United States): If you want to study at the world’s top universities and want research-based education, then the USA is the best option.

  • Computer Science
  • Engineering
  • Medicine
  • Arts & Humanities
  • Business Studies

3. UK (United Kingdom): UK universities are famous for short duration and globally recognized degrees. You get good job opportunities in cities like London and Manchester and in both studies.

  • Law
  • Management
  • Engineering
  • Fashion Designing
  • Finance & Accounting

4. Australia: Australia has a safe environment, high-quality education, and a strong system of post-study work visas.

  • Engineering
  • Information Technology
  • Nursing & Healthcare
  • Hospitality
  • Environmental Science

5. Germany: In Germany, technical and engineering courses are world famous, and in many public universities, tuition fees are either completely free or very low.

  • Mechanical & Automobile Engineering
  • data science
  • Business Administration
  • Architecture

Popular Courses to Study Abroad After 12th

  • Engineering & Technology
  • Business Management
  • Computer Science & IT
  • Arts & Design
  • Hospitality & Tourism
  • Medical & Paramedical Courses
  • Media & Communication

Basic Requirements for Study Abroad After 12th

  • Good academic marks (varies by course & country)
  • English Proficiency Test: IELTS, TOEFL, PTE
  • Entrance exams for some countries/courses (SAT, ACT, etc.)
  • Financial proof for tuition fees & living expenses
  • Valid passport & student visa

9. Common Mistakes to Avoid While Choosing a Career

While choosing a career after 12th, many students take wrong decisions in haste or on the advice of others. Due to this, they do not get job satisfaction later on or have to change careers, which wastes both time and money.

If you also want to choose the best career for yourself, then it is important to avoid the common mistakes given below:

1. Choosing a career by looking at others: Many students choose a career by looking at their friends, relatives, or society, without understanding whether it matches their interest and skills or not.

Solution: Take decisions based on your passion and capability, not on comparison.

2. Taking decisions based only on salary: Most people choose courses or fields that they do not like just because of high salary. Result—neither do they enjoy the job, nor do they get long-term growth.

Solution: Along with salary, also look at your interest and long-term scope.

3. Deciding on a career under parental pressure: Parents’ opinion is important, but sometimes they ignore your interest and suggest only safe or familiar options. If you choose a career only on their advice, you may regret it later.

Solution: Have an open discussion with parents and explain your interest as well.

4. Not doing proper research of career options: Many students choose any course or career option without research. Later it is found that the job opportunities in that field are limited or their expectations were wrong.

Solution: Do proper research of market demand, future scope, course details, and career path.

5. Not doing self-analysis: If you choose any field without understanding your interests, strengths, and weaknesses, you may have to struggle while moving ahead.

Solution: Take the help of self-analysis and aptitude tests so that you can understand your real capability.

6. Doing short-term thinking: Many students make decisions only by thinking about an immediate job or completing a degree but do not think about the demand or growth of that field in the future.

Solution: Along with short-term, keep long-term growth and stability in mind as well.
